NEW: On the advice of the Town of Pembroke, Health Agent, and out of an abundance of caution, Pembroke Recreation Department will be implementing a dusk to dawn curfew for all fields, playgrounds and courts due to the recent detection of mosquitoes carrying the Eastern Equine Encephalitis in Hanson.  This will take effect today, September 13, 2011 and will remain in effect until further recommendations from the Health Agent.
The following fields, playgrounds and courts are affected by this order:
Mattakeesett Street field and playground, Marcus Ford Park -Birch Street field and playground, Community Center fields, playground, basketball & tennis courts.  Also affected are the Magoun Field and the Brick Kiln playground.
Everyone is advised to use reasonable precautions such as the application of mosquito repellent which contains at least 40% DEET.

Swedish Weaving:Swedish is also known as “Huck Embroidery” or “Huck Toweling”.  This is the art of weaving designed using embroidery floss onto huck towels to create beautiful and sturdy afghans, baby blankets, tote bags and more! This course is for all levels from beginner to advanced.  The first class will be on March 6th and continue on Tuesdays from 6:00-8:00 PM through April 10th.  Cost is $60.00. brochure
